Free is good.
Tea Suppliers
http://www.freedirectory.net.au/search/tea-suppliers/adelaide
Adelaide, SA 5000
Be the first reviewer
Shp4/ 145-147 Upper Heidelberg Rd, Ivanhoe VIC 307
11 Bellevue Rd, Dromana VIC 393
"Canberra Centre" City Walk, Canberra, ACT, 2608, Canberra ACT 260
17- 19 Bent St, Adelaide SA 500
Head Office 162/ 164 Gouger St, Adelaide SA 500
PO Box 817, Margaret River WA 628
19 Kanimbla Ave, Leopold VIC 322
Essendon VIC 304
6 Beaufort St, Perth WA 600
117 Lipson St, Port Adelaide SA 501
View a larger map